SENIOR ACCOUNTING SYSTEMS TECHNICIAN/EMERGENCY APPOINTMENT

The County of Los Angeles is seeking qualified individuals for the role of Senior Accounting Systems Technician to address the homelessness crisis. This position involves supervising accounting systems analysis work and ensuring compliance with fiscal control systems for State and Federally financed welfare programs.

Responsibilities

Supervises the study, evaluation, development and implementation of accounting control and reporting systems to be incorporated in electronic data processing systems
Recommends and coordinates the implementation of policy and procedure relating to accounting control, fiscal record keeping methods, and audit trails; monitors the activities of organizations responsible for implementing these policies and procedures to ensure compliance
Discusses accounting systems studies and findings with departmental personnel
Develops financial controls to be incorporated in the administration of welfare programs
Participates in formal discussion of audit findings with auditors; serves as liaison for the department with auditors while audits are in progress
Prepares formal replies to audit findings of the Auditor's Office and other governmental agencies
Develops tests of accounting controls incorporated into electronic data processing systems
Serves as consultant to management on accounting systems matters

Required

Bachelor's degree from an accredited institution with twenty-one units of accounting including cost accounting and auditing
Two years professional auditing or accounting experience at the level of Intermediate Accountant-Auditor, Accountant III or higher
In order to qualify include a copy of your official transcript from an accredited institution within seven (7) calendar days of filing your application online
Professional experience: Work is professional when the position exercises discretion, judgment, or personal responsibility for the application of an organized body of knowledge that is consistently studied to make discoveries and interpretations and to improve data, materials, methods
In the County of Los Angeles, Intermediate Accountant-Auditor is defined as experience conducting management, performance, financial, and compliance audits and other studies of County departments and contract providers
In the County of Los Angeles, Accountant III is defined as experience performing responsible and highly complex professional accounting and auditing work in the preparation, analysis, review, maintenance, reconciliation and control of financial records and fiscal revenue and expenditures forecasting
Responsible and highly complex is defined as a significantly greater degree of originality, innovation, critical thinking, resourcefulness, and conceptualization, required to perform the task
